Richard Gasquet Reaches Milestone 1000th Match Milestone But Falls to Sonego in Madrid Masters

Richard Gasquet has reached a significant milestone in his career by becoming the fourth active player to achieve the feat of playing 1,000 matches on the ATP Tour. However, the Frenchman’s milestone match ended in defeat at the Madrid Masters, as he was defeated by Italy’s Lorenzo Sonego in the first round.

Gasquet is now in the company of an elite list of players including Novak Djokovic, Rafael Nadal, and Fernando Verdasco, who have also reached the milestone of 1,000 ATP matches. Despite the loss in his milestone match, Gasquet’s achievement is a testament to his longevity and success in professional tennis.

In the first round of the Madrid Masters, Sonego emerged victorious with a 6-2, 7-5 win over Gasquet at the Caja Magica. The Italian, currently ranked No 52, demonstrated his skill and prowess on the court, securing his place in the second round of the tournament. Sonego is now set to face top seed and fellow Italian Jannik Sinner in what promises to be an exciting match-up.
